Frequently Asked Questions

What is 'Grey Water' and how do smart home sensors affect my insurance?

Category 2 water, or 'Grey Water,' originates from appliances like dishwashers or washing machines and contains significant contamination. It is distinct from clean Category 1 water and hazardous Category 3 'Black Water.' Proper categorization dictates the remediation protocol. Proactively, NJ insurers now offer premium credits, such as a 7% discount, for installed IoT leak detection systems like Moen Flo. These devices provide early notification, which can prevent a Category 1 leak from escalating to a Category 2 or 3 loss, directly influencing claim outcomes and premiums.

The surface feels dry. Why is more drying still needed?

Dry to the touch is not a scientific standard. Structural drying is governed by psychrometrics, the physics of air and moisture. The IICRC S500 standard requires drying materials to a vapor pressure equilibrium with the ambient air. In Downtown Groveville's climate, this means achieving a moisture content in equilibrium with air at appro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Surface evaporation creates a moisture gradient; stopping before equilibrium is reached allows trapped moisture to wick back out, causing recurrent dampness, odor, and structural compromise.

Why is lead and asbestos testing required before you start demolition work?

For structures built in or before 1958, EPA Renovation, Repair, and Painting (RRP) regulations mandate lead-safe work practices. With Groveville's historic Downtown housing stock averaging an age that meets this cutoff, testing is legally required before any disturbance of plaster, paint, or pipe insulation. Hamilton Township Code Enforcement will issue stop-work orders for non-compliance. This testing protects occupants from hazardous particulate exposure and is a non-negotiable first step in any restorative demolition.

How soon must water damage be addressed to prevent mold?

The standard of care defines a 48-72 hour window for microbial growth initiation following a water intrusion. In 2026, insurance carriers and legal liability frameworks treat this window as a critical mitigation deadline. If professional drying procedures are not documented as beginning within this period, the claim may be re-categorized from a 'water damage mitigation' to a 'mold remediation' claim, which often carries different coverage limits and significantly higher costs. Timely action is a primary defense.

What documentation is required for my insurance claim in 2026?

2026 adjusters require forensic-level documentation for approval. This includes GPS-tagged and timestamped photos of the loss origin, digital moisture mapping showing all readings, and OCR-scanned data logs from calibrated hygrometers and moisture meters. This creates an immutable chain of evidence synchronized with platforms like Xactimate. Without this precise, digitized log proving the standard of care was followed from arrival through completion, claim reimbursement for drying services is frequently delayed or denied.

What should I do before help arrives?

The single most critical action is to stop the water flow. Locate your main water shut-off valve and turn it off. For properties near Groveville Town Square, be aware that municipal response to secondary shut-offs may add delay. If electricity presents a hazard in the wet area, shut off power at the breaker panel. These steps constitute 'emergency mitigation' and directly limit the 'loss of use' duration of your property. Do not attempt to operate wet electrical appliances or fans on standing water, as this can spread contamination.
